Latest Patents

One of Bares' latest patents is a robotic platform and method for performing multiple functions in agricultural systems. This autonomous vehicle platform is designed to carry out various in-season management tasks. It includes selectively applying fertilizer, mapping growth zones, and seeding cover crops within agricultural fields. The system is capable of self-navigating between rows of planted crops and beneath their canopy on uneven terrain. This innovation allows for optimal in-season fertilizer application once the crops are well established, thereby minimizing fertilizer loss.
